I have just finished writing my journal for Tuesday’s trade. I ended the day flat. And, in fact, it was a nice trend day for ES (E-mini S&P). I mean for day trader. I missed the move in the morning as mentioned in my previous post. I did some quick scalp trade after that.

What is my problem? Choppy day , not making money. Nice trending day, not making money as well? What the hell I am doing? Staying up in the wee hour for …nothing?

After completing my journal, I see the reason. I was not confident with my own strategy. Ok, I have developed some new strategies. (by the way, it is still dummy trading though).  I am not going to discuss my trading strategy on my blog. It is useless. Back to the topic. I saw nice setup, and I had doubt. I just can’t pull the trigger.

Second trade of the day, again a nice setup formed. I pulled the trigger. And? I scratched the trade with some reasons (I just farted, so I closed my position, something like that..). This again shows the problem. In addition of lack of confidence, I was not willing to accept the feeling of taking loss.

You have a plan, but you need have a right mindset to execute it.

Alright, enough, I see the problem, now go solve it.
